Serious foul play for me, which is a red card offence.
"Any player who lunges at an opponent in challenging for the ball from the front, from the side or from behind using one or both legs, with excessive force or endangers the safety of an opponent is guilty of serious foul play."
To my knowledge the rule was changed a couple of years ago and I'm struggling to think of a tackle of this kind since which hasn't resulted in a sending off. Pretty sure there were a couple of high profile examples in the PL earlier this season?
Excessive force would appear to be the mitigating factor but watching it back in real time McNair fairly flies in.
